Responsibilities:
- Manage and organize email correspondence, flagging important messages, and escalate when necessary.
- Handle personal and professional calendars, ensuring meetings, deadlines, and events are accurately scheduled and conflicts are avoided.
- Coordinate and book travel arrangements, including flights, accommodations, and itineraries.
- Prepare reports, presentations, and documents as requested.
- Conduct research and compile data for special projects or tasks.
- Maintain and update filing systems to ensure easy access to important information.
- Schedule and coordinate meetings, including preparing agendas and taking detailed minutes.
- Perform general administrative tasks such as expense tracking, vendor communication, and order management.
